Hard Chrome

Two main types of chrome plating are used in industry today: hard chrome plating and decorative chrome plating. With hard chrome plating, a thick deposit of chromium metal is plated onto steel components to improve surface hardness and wear resistance. Hard chrome plating is often used on tools and dies where increasing tool life through improved wear resistance is important.

Hard Chrome Benefits:

High hardness

Low coefficient of friction

Wear resistance

Sacrificial wear layer

Machining

APPLICATIONS
• Hydraulic and Pneumatic Piston Rods and Cylinders
• Plastic and Rubber Rolls, Molds, Dies, Screws, etc.
• Automotive and Mechanical components
• Press Tools and Punches
• Print Cylinders and Plates
• Food Machinery
• Valves, Gates and Bodies
• Mining Equipment
• Timber and Paper Processing Equipment
• Pump Shafts and Rotors
• Textile Components

CNC Machining Materials

CNC machining involves the precise removal of material from a workpiece to create intricate shapes and components. Various materials are commonly used in CNC machining, each with its unique properties that cater to specific applications.

Metals such as aluminum, stainless steel, and titanium are popular choices due to their durability, machinability, and resistance to corrosion. The selection of materials in CNC machining is critical, considering factors such as hardness, thermal conductivity, and the desired end-use of the product. This diversity in material options allows CNC machining to be a versatile and widely applicable manufacturing process across various industries.
